Re a Company [1987] 1 BCLC 82

Country:
United Kingdom

Hoffmann J

  • Where director allots shares solely for purpose of destroying a majority, the main basis of action is the wrong to shareholders, and not the wrong to company

  • This because members’ individual rights under articles have been infringed.

  • Thus members have personal right of action.
